Attempted Daytime Break-in Reported A Hunter's Chase resident recently reported an attempted break-in during the day while the resident was actually at home! While the neighborhood remains a safe area, there are occasional incidents like this that warrant concern, and precaution. Remember to keep garage doors down, gates to backyards closed, secured and locked if possible, and consider keeping a car parked in the driveway to give the appearance of someone being at home. Also, keep all vehicles locked, even when parked in your driveway. These steps won't always stop would-be thieves, but they could deter them from your property. And always report suspicious individuals or activity to 311 or 911.

A Few Places to Beat the February Brrr Blues

On those days when it's too cold to be outside and the winter blues creep in, you have places close to home to go for indoor fun and recreation! Try the library for starters. There's story time, of course, but area libraries also host movie nights, social clubs plus music and movement activities for kids and adults. Three of the closest libraries to check out are: Spicewood Springs Branch http://library.austintexas.gov/spicewood-springs-branch Cedar Park Library http://www.cedarparktx.us/index.aspx?page=203 Leander Library http://www.leandertx.gov/library
